Over on the Destiny 2 sub-Reddit, players have begun reporting a glitch related to Sunbreaker Titans using the Warmind exotic gauntlet, Warmgod Caress. The exotic perk on this armor is called Burning Fists that increases melee damage after a melee kill that stacks up to five times. When paired with Roaring Flames and the Throwing Hammer, the damage increases even further.

With maximum stacks, players can switch gear to a different piece of armor and then equip the Wormgod Caress again. Players are discovering that the timer is gone, but the damage buff remains. The damage remains permanently until the player leaves the zone or reprocs the buff again. However, if players perform the gear swap again, the timer gets removed and the times five damage buff is restored. YouTuber Ehroar breaks it down in his video.
Interestingly enough, reports are starting to trickle in that Warlock’s using the Winter’s Guile exotic gauntlets can also benefit from this damage buff. These exotics feature the Warlord’s Sigil perk which grants added melee damage following a melee kill.
While this damage buff may not be as significant as the Hunter’s former one punch kill glitch from earlier in 2019, it’s still something that Bungie is likely going to adjust. However, due to console loading times when jumping in and out of the menu, this is likely going to be something only PC players are really going to be taking advantage of.
Unfortunately for Bungie, this bug joins a growing list of other issues which have steadily risen during the current season. The biggest pain for players right now is the inactive obelisk in the EDZ, an annoying glitch that forces players to reload the zone over and over until it becomes available. However, the Gambit pinnacle quest can also get bugged, a Telesto exploit has returned, Polaris Lance’s unique ability was not triggering, certain mods have given players infinite supers, and much more.
